Apache NetBeans 网站项目指南
netbeans-websiteApache NetBeans Website项目地址:https://gitcode.com/gh_mirrors/ne/netbeans-website
Apache NetBeans 的官方网站源代码托管在 GitHub,本篇教程将指导您了解其目录结构、启动文件以及配置文件。
1. 项目目录结构及介绍
在下载并解压 netbeans-website
项目后,您将看到以下主要目录和文件:
根目录(root)
assets
: 包含网站使用的静态资源,如图片、CSS样式表和JavaScript文件。content
: 这是网站的主要内容所在,包括页面、博客文章和其他文本资源。docs
: 文档相关的资料,可能包含开发指南或API参考。_config.yml
: 网站的基本配置文件,用YAML格式编写。_includes
: 存放可重用的HTML片段,例如页眉、页脚和侧边栏组件。_layouts
: 不同类型的网页布局定义。_posts
: 博客文章以Markdown格式存储在这里,按日期命名。index.html
: 主页的HTML文件。LICENSE
: 项目许可证文件。.gitignore
: 指定Git应该忽略哪些文件或目录。README.md
: 项目简介和说明文件,以Markdown格式呈现。
2. 项目启动文件介绍
由于Apache NetBeans的网站是基于Jekyll构建的静态网站,所以没有典型的“启动”文件,而是通过Jekyll工具来生成预览或部署网站。要启动本地服务器预览网站,需要先安装Jekyll,然后在项目根目录下执行以下命令:
$ jekyll serve
这将在http://localhost:4000/启动一个本地Web服务器,用于实时预览网站改动。
3. 项目的配置文件介绍
_config.yml
这是项目的核心配置文件,它定义了站点的元数据,如站点标题、描述、作者等。还有一些全局设置,比如默认主题、导航菜单项和社交媒体链接。例如:
title: Apache NetBeans
description: Welcome to Apache NetBeans!
url: https://netbeans.apache.org/
baseurl: /
author:
name: Apache Software Foundation
twitter_username: apache_netbeans
github_username: apache
修改 _config.yml
文件可以改变整个网站的行为和外观。
请注意,虽然此项目是关于Apache NetBeans官网的,但实际的IDE使用教程和源代码不在这个仓库中。如有兴趣了解更多关于NetBeans IDE的开发和使用,请访问Apache NetBeans的官方文档或其他相关资源。
netbeans-websiteApache NetBeans Website项目地址:https://gitcode.com/gh_mirrors/ne/netbeans-website